Standard toner cartridges should take care of plenty of reams worth of paper with their 3,000 sheet/cartridge capacities. A built in 300 MHz processor is non upgradable, but should pack plenty of punch for this monochrome unit.Ī 250 sheet paper tray is complemented by the unit’s 50 sheet multi-purpose tray, though the maximum paper capacity can be additionally supplemented with an extra 250 sheet drawer. Standard memory for the Dell 1815DN rests at a comfortable 96 MBs, though this can be upgraded to a max total of 192 MBs for better handling of complex print material. Either way, the device is best suited for plain old black and white text regardless of which function is being taken advantage of. Print resolution for the Dell 1815DN could be higher at 600 x 600 dots per inch, though supposedly optimized image printing quality can be faked up to 1200 dpi. Operating within a well designed package at high speeds, printing, copying, and scanning can be done quickly and easily over a network with this Dell device.
